Анотація

Дослідження націлене на глибокий історико-правовий аналіз еволюції інституту міжнародного кримінального судочинства з урахуванням впливу історичних факторів. У статті здійснюється систематизація первинних джерел для з’ясування ключових етапів розвитку міжнародного кримінального судочинства в контексті його правових трансформацій. Аналіз детально досліджує взаємозв’язок історичних контекстів із формуванням та еволюцією нормативно-правового базису. Це дослідження висвітлює важливість минулих подій для сучасного кримінального судочинства в глобально-правовому відношенні.
